Velocity

Graph showing velocity skills of SensoJoints; copyright: Sensodrive

The SensoJoint controls the rotational speed with great precision and can run smoothly even at low speeds.

Remaining friction

Graph showing friction skills of SensoJoints; copyright: Sensodrive

Friction compensation works so well that hardly any disruptive residual friction remains; this prevents stick-slip effects and improves sensitivity.
